Day 158 - Drink
These are two of the coffees that I didn't get to finish today. In my job, most days we get two 20 minute breaks during the school part of the day. In that time you have to: help kids find their hat, drink, lunch box or whatever else they have lost, get your own lunch ready or heated, eat it, make coffee, wash your own dishes, use the bathroom, do any photocopying and catch up with anyone you need to speak to, such as office staff or other teachers. Once you have fit all of that into your break, you are either out on playground duty or back to the classroom, where you pretty much have no chance of finishing your coffee before it turns cold!
